Summative Evaluation

Summative evaluation is a form of assessment that occurs at the end of an instructional unit or course to measure student learning and progress.

Key Features

  • Final assessment
  • Measures overall learning
  • Provides feedback on achievement

Pros

  • Provides a comprehensive overview of student performance
  • Useful for grading and reporting purposes
  • Helps identify areas of improvement for both students and instructors

Cons

  • May not capture ongoing progress throughout the learning process
  • Can be stressful for students if heavily weighted in final grading
